Goo Goo Cluster has introduced yet another way to enjoy their candy. Lil' Goos are bite-size versions of the original cluster and come unwrapped and in a resealable 6-ounce pouch. “Customers have been asking for a miniature version of our beloved candy for quite some time,” says Beth Sachan, marketing director for Goo Goo Cluster LLC. “We’re very excited to finally be able to give our fans what they’ve been craving!”

Anyway, Lil’ Goos are currently available in Goo Goo’s online store as well as the Goo Goo Shop at 116 Third Ave. S. in downtown Nashville. That's also where you'll find the best selection of the Premium Goo Goos, including those made for the Summer Chef Series. This week marks the debut of Chef Maneet Chauhan's "Bollywood Y'all" version of a Goo Goo, which contains spicy cashews, fried chickpea pearls, crispy rice snacks and caramel with a hint of lime, all covered in dark chocolate. You should also be able to find Chef Matt Farley's "South of Somewhere," which contains crispy rice treats, Nutella, toasted hazelnuts, and dried strawberries, covered with milk chocolate.
